Hi, hope someone can help. Model is M110.32SM/C, a few years old. Came home this evening to a cold house and a lifeless boiler but found that the mains plug had been dislodged and wasn't making contact properly. When it was plugged in properly the boiler came back to life for hot water which was a relief but it won't respond at all for CH. Thermostat is calling for heat,(I bridged the connector at boiler to make sure). The system pressure is reading 1.5 bar and the fuses on the pcb are intact. The left hand operation light pulses every four seconds with function selector switch to O, and every two seconds with function selector turned up. Non of the other operation lights illuminate unless hot water is drawn.

Assume the time clock on front of boiler is calling for heat ???? assume there is one digital type ?????
 
Unless thre boiler time clock is showing "on" in the display then there will be no CH.

There are some different types so I cannot give you much information without knowing which one you have.

Regardless it needs to say "on" !

Yeah it has a diddy digital timeclock which has never been touched, never been used, because we have a programable room stat...

Goes off to look at timeclock and finds the blighter had turned itself off. :oops: Press button and whoosh we're back on! It's never done that before and we have had powercuts.

So thanks Guys, I should have known better :rolleyes: a nice simple fix after all.
